Moving on from the acclaimed Spanner in the Works, a new team in Cumbria describes how teachers in white areas can challenge attitudes and help children develop respect for diversity, understanding of interdependence and skills of openness and acceptance. It tackles the hard issues of negative perceptions and prejudice.
It offers a mix of stories of effective practice in white schools, and practical sessions on, for instance, uncovering the attitudes held by teachers, govenors, support staff and children and their perceptions of other countries. Like its predecessor, it will have relevance in white areas far beyond Cumbria.
